The cost of building a house in Liberia is dependent on a lot of factors. The most important factor is the location of your house. The closer you are to the city center, the more expensive your property will be.

The second most important factor is the size of your house. If you have a large family and want to build a larger home, then you will have to spend more money than if you were building a smaller home for just yourself or with just one other person.

Other factors that affect the cost of building a house in Liberia include whether or not you are going to use cement blocks or bricks for your walls, whether or not you are going to get electricity installed when you build your home (or if it will be installed later), whether or not you plan on having plumbing installed in your home and how many rooms you want in your new home.

How much it cost to build a house in liberia

The cost of construction of the house depends on the location of the building site, size of the land and type of materials used. For example, if you want to build a house in Monrovia, which is the capital city, then you will have to pay higher than other parts of Liberia. But if you want to build your dream home in Kakata or Lofa County, then you can go for less expensive homes.
